This unique attic has a special atmosphere, some Art Nouveau soul, and a whole lot of character.

The colour palette is based on a landscape photograph from Oman by the photographer Chiara Zonca. The pale pine floor became the sand, the pink shifts in the sunset dunes became walls and moldings, dark shadows in rock formations became the bedroom’s dark red and black details. And the ceilings were painted in pigeon blue.

But the best part is how the colours play out during the day. Starting the days in warm golden light and getting more cosy during the darker hours of the evening.
